Tanakpur Temples

Tanakpur is situated in the Champawat district of Uttarakhand. It is famous for its religious and mythological significance. One of the famous Purnagiri temples is dedicated to the Hindu goddess Maa Parvati and is located at a height of 3000 feet. It is also one of the  Shakti Peethas. The festivals like Chaitra Navratri and Ashwin Navratri are celebrated with great joy and enthusiasm. The best time to visit Tanakpur temple is from the month of October to May.
